Understanding Cream Chargers: The Essentials
What is a Cream Charger?
A cream charger is a small, metal canister filled with nitrous oxide (N2O), a colorless gas that serves as a propellant for whipped cream dispensers. The nitrogen oxide gas is released when the charger is pierced, allowing it to mix with liquids, resulting in a light and fluffy whipped cream. The use of cream chargers has gained significant popularity among both home cooks and professional chefs, especially in places like Singapore, where culinary creativity thrives.
How Cream Chargers Work
When you insert a cream charger into a whipped cream dispenser and press down on the lever, it punctures the charger, releasing the nitrous oxide. This gas mixes with the cream, incorporating air as it is dispensed, creating a deliciously airy texture. The pressure inside the canister serves to push the nitrous oxide into the liquid cream, transforming it almost instantaneously into whipped cream. The result is a whipped cream that is not only voluminous but also holds its shape longer than traditional whipped cream made by hand.

Choosing the Right Cream Charger for Your Needs
Different Types of Cream Chargers Available
When selecting cream chargers, understanding the variety available is crucial. Commonly, there are two types: standard cream chargers, typically holding 8-grams of nitrous oxide, and larger chargers for commercial use. Additionally, some chargers are designed for specific dispensers or applications:
- Standard Chargers (8g): Ideal for home use, these chargers create perfect whipped cream for desserts.
- Whip Cream and Infusion Chargers: Used for culinary infusions, these chargers can add flavors to oils, spirits, and more.
- Carbon Dioxide Chargers: Best for making carbonated beverages, these produce fizzy results.

Safety and Handling Tips for Cream Chargers
Proper Storage Techniques
Storing cream chargers correctly is vital to ensure safety and longevity. Here are some best practices:
- Keep Cool and Dry: Store chargers in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
- Avoid High Temperatures: Never expose chargers to high temperatures, as this can lead to excessive pressure and potential hazards.
Safe Dispensing Practices
When using cream chargers, follow these guidelines for safe operation:
- Read Instructions: Ensure you understand your dispenser’s operating procedure before use.
- Wear Protective Gear: Consider using safety glasses to protect your eyes from accidental releases.
- Aim Away: Always aim the nozzle away from yourself and others when dispensing.
Understanding Potential Hazards
Despite being generally safe, using cream chargers does involve potential risks. Awareness of these can help you mitigate them:
- Pressure Risks: Mishandling can lead to explosions; always handle with care and follow safety guidelines.
- Inhalation Hazards: Avoid inhaling the gas as nitrous oxide can displace oxygen and cause adverse health effects.
